Torte au Chocolat is a royal cross between a pudding and a cake. The creamy interior is encased in a gossamer, crispy crust. Faithful to French subtlety, it is barely sweetened not to overpower the coffee and chocolate notes.

Negresco is a creamy Egyptian pasta-chicken bake with tender, juicy chicken, luscious béchamel sauce, and a golden cheese crust. A comforting classic, it’s perfect for memorable family gatherings and special happy occasions.

Steak Au Poivre is a French dish that consists of tender, juicy steak smothered in a rich, creamy peppercorn sauce—an easy yet elegant restaurant-quality dish that is perfect for a Valentine’s gourmet dinner!
Om Ali is the iconic Egyptian bread pudding that garners unmatched affection from tourists and locals alike. Bonus: It is a semi-homemade dessert that you can easily create in your own kitchen.
